快速清除壓鑄模具殘留物,延長模具使用壽命
Quickly remove residues from die-casting molds and extend their service life
壓鑄模具在高溫高壓工況下,型腔及縫隙中易堆積金屬殘渣、脫模劑殘留、氧化皮等頑固混合物。這些殘留物若不及時清理,會導致鑄件精度下降、模具卡死,甚至加劇型腔磨損,縮短模具使用壽命。傳統(tǒng)清洗需拆解模具,耗時費力且易損傷型腔表面精度。CNC高壓清洗機通過數(shù)十兆帕的高壓水流,形成密集的高速水束,無需拆解模具即可穿透微小縫隙,瞬間沖擊并剝離頑固殘留物,清洗效率較傳統(tǒng)方法提升3-5倍。同時,設(shè)備搭載的數(shù)控定位系統(tǒng)可精準控制噴射路徑,避開模具關(guān)鍵密封面與精密型腔,確保清洗過程不損傷模具結(jié)構(gòu),有效減少維護成本與停機時間,讓模具快速恢復生產(chǎn)狀態(tài)。
Under high temperature and high pressure conditions, die-casting molds are prone to accumulate stubborn mixtures such as metal residues, release agent residues, and oxide scales in the mold cavity and gaps. If these residues are not cleaned up in a timely manner, they can lead to a decrease in casting accuracy, mold jamming, and even exacerbate cavity wear, shortening the service life of the mold. Traditional cleaning requires disassembling the mold, which is time-consuming, labor-intensive, and prone to damaging the surface accuracy of the mold cavity. The CNC high-pressure cleaning machine uses a high-pressure water flow of tens of megapascals to form a dense high-speed water beam, which can penetrate small gaps without dismantling the mold, instantly impact and peel off stubborn residues, and improve cleaning efficiency by 3-5 times compared to traditional methods. At the same time, the CNC positioning system equipped on the equipment can accurately control the spray path, avoid key sealing surfaces and precision cavities of the mold, ensure that the cleaning process does not damage the mold structure, effectively reduce maintenance costs and downtime, and quickly restore the mold to production status.
精準清洗精密零件,保障裝配與運行精度
Accurately clean precision parts to ensure assembly and operational accuracy
發(fā)動機缸體、軸承、齒輪等精密零件結(jié)構(gòu)復雜,深孔、盲孔、齒間縫隙眾多,加工后易殘留切削油、金屬碎屑等雜質(zhì)。這些雜質(zhì)會直接影響零件裝配精度,導致運行時磨損加劇、性能衰減。CNC高壓清洗機針對精密零件的特性,采用“精準定位+水壓精細調(diào)控”技術(shù):CNC數(shù)控系統(tǒng)可根據(jù)零件三維模型預設(shè)清洗路徑,高壓噴射頭沿路徑全方位掃描,確保深孔、齒間等死角無遺漏;水壓可根據(jù)零件材質(zhì)(如合金鋼、銅合金)與精度要求靈活調(diào)節(jié),既能強力清除雜質(zhì),又不會劃傷零件表面或造成變形。例如清洗軸承時,水流可深入滾珠間隙清除油污碎屑,保障軸承轉(zhuǎn)動順滑;清洗齒輪時,精準沖刷齒面與齒根,避免雜質(zhì)導致嚙合磨損,完美滿足精密零件的清潔度與精度保護雙重需求。
The structure of precision parts such as engine cylinder blocks, bearings, and gears is complex, with numerous deep holes, blind holes, and gaps between teeth. After processing, impurities such as cutting oil and metal debris are prone to remain. These impurities will directly affect the assembly accuracy of the parts, leading to increased wear and performance degradation during operation. The CNC high-pressure cleaning machine adopts the technology of "precise positioning+water pressure fine control" for the characteristics of precision parts: the CNC numerical control system can preset the cleaning path according to the three-dimensional model of the part, and the high-pressure spray head scans the path in all directions to ensure that there are no omissions in deep holes, teeth and other blind spots; The water pressure can be flexibly adjusted according to the material of the parts (such as alloy steel, copper alloy) and the accuracy requirements, which can effectively remove impurities without scratching the surface of the parts or causing deformation. For example, when cleaning bearings, water flow can penetrate deep into the clearance between the ball bearings to remove oil and debris, ensuring smooth rotation of the bearings; When cleaning gears, accurately flush the tooth surface and root to avoid impurities causing meshing wear, perfectly meeting the dual requirements of cleanliness and precision protection for precision parts.
賦能后續(xù)工藝,提升涂層附著力與產(chǎn)品品質(zhì)
Empower subsequent processes to enhance coating adhesion and product quality
在噴涂、電鍍等表面處理工藝中,工件表面的微小油污、氧化膜會嚴重影響涂層與基體的結(jié)合力,導致涂層脫落、起泡。CNC高壓清洗機通過物理清洗方式,徹底清除工件表面的雜質(zhì)與氧化膜,形成潔凈、粗糙適度的表面,為噴涂、電鍍提供理想的預處理效果,使涂層附著力顯著提升,延長產(chǎn)品表面處理后的使用壽命。這種“清洗+預處理”一體化能力,減少了額外預處理工序,縮短了生產(chǎn)流程,進一步提升了工業(yè)制造的整體效率,尤其適配汽車配件、五金制品等需要表面處理的生產(chǎn)場景。
In surface treatment processes such as spraying and electroplating, small oil stains and oxide films on the surface of the workpiece can seriously affect the adhesion between the coating and the substrate, leading to coating peeling and blistering. The CNC high-pressure cleaning machine thoroughly removes impurities and oxide films from the surface of the workpiece through physical cleaning, forming a clean and moderately rough surface, providing ideal pre-treatment effects for spraying and electroplating, significantly improving coating adhesion, and extending the service life of the product after surface treatment. This integrated ability of "cleaning+pretreatment" reduces additional pretreatment processes, shortens the production process, and further improves the overall efficiency of industrial manufacturing, especially suitable for production scenarios that require surface treatment such as automotive parts and hardware products.

選型時,需根據(jù)壓鑄模具的尺寸、型腔復雜度,以及精密零件的精度等級、結(jié)構(gòu)特點,匹配對應(yīng)的高壓壓力范圍與數(shù)控軸數(shù);批量生產(chǎn)場景可選擇帶自動上下料功能的機型,進一步提升效率。使用過程中,需定期檢查高壓噴射頭的磨損情況與過濾系統(tǒng)的潔凈度,及時更換配件與清理雜質(zhì),避免堵塞噴射通道;操作時根據(jù)工件特性微調(diào)水壓與清洗時間,確保清潔效果與工件安全的平衡。
When selecting, it is necessary to match the corresponding high-pressure range and number of CNC axes based on the size and cavity complexity of the die-casting mold, as well as the precision level and structural characteristics of the precision parts; Batch production scenarios can choose models with automatic loading and unloading functions to further improve efficiency. During use, it is necessary to regularly check the wear of the high-pressure spray head and the cleanliness of the filtration system, replace accessories and clean impurities in a timely manner to avoid blocking the spray channel; Adjust the water pressure and cleaning time according to the characteristics of the workpiece during operation to ensure a balance between cleaning effectiveness and workpiece safety.
